Abstract

PURPOSE:To estimate both the MLSS concentration and the quantity of sludge of many unmeasured areas, by providing the MLSS meters at several areas of a divided aeration tank and then processing the information of these meters by a computer. CONSTITUTION:The MLSS meters 4 and 5 are provided at the appropriate areas of an aeration tank 1. The measured value of these meters is transferred to a process computer 8 functioning as a data processor via the cable 6 and the process input/ output device 7. Receiving this value of measurement, the computer 8 calculates in estimation both the MLSS concentration and the quantity of sludge of the unmeasured areas where no MLSS meter is provided, and the value of this calculation is displayed on the display device 9. In such way, the MLSS concentration can be estimated for many spots from the information of MLSS at several areas. As a result, installation of many MLSS meters can be eliminated to increase the economical performance. At the same time, the maintenance of the meter can be facilitated.
